State Bar Sends Overhaul of Ethics Rules to CA Supreme Court

FRESNO, Calif. (KMJ) — The CA State Bar has sent for review to the California Supreme Court the first significant overhaul in 3 decades, of ethics rules for lawyers.

The proposal includes 70 new or modified Rules of Professional Conduct.

Among the most notable: banning intimacy between attorneys and clients, unless there was a prior consensual relationship.

Supporters say the relationship between lawyers and their clients is inherently unequal, and thus any sexual relationship can be coercive.

However, opponents allege that it’s an invasion of privacy.
